Object model changes to support 64bit.
Modify mirror objects so that references between them use an ObjectReference
value type rather than an Object* so that functionality to compress larger
references can be captured in the ObjectRefererence implementation.
ObjectReferences are 32bit and all other aspects of object layout remain as
they are currently.
Expand fields in objects holding pointers so they can hold 64bit pointers. Its
expected the size of these will come down by improving where we hold compiler
meta-data.
Stub out x86_64 architecture specific runtime implementation.
Modify OutputStream so that reads and writes are of unsigned quantities.
Make the use of portable or quick code more explicit.
Templatize AtomicInteger to support more than just int32_t as a type.
Add missing, and fix issues relating to, missing annotalysis information on the
mutator lock.
Refactor and share implementations for array copy between System and uses
elsewhere in the runtime.
Fix numerous 64bit build issues.

+#ifndef ART_RUNTIME_MIRROR_OBJECT_REFERENCE_H_
+#define ART_RUNTIME_MIRROR_OBJECT_REFERENCE_H_
+
+#include "locks.h"
+
+namespace art {
+namespace mirror {
+
+class Object;
+
+// Classes shared with the managed side of the world need to be packed so that they don't have
+// extra platform specific padding.
+#define MANAGED PACKED(4)
+
+// Value type representing a reference to a mirror::Object of type MirrorType.
+template<bool kPoisonReferences, class MirrorType>
+class MANAGED ObjectReference {
+ public:
+ MirrorType* AsMirrorPtr() const S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_) {
+ return UnCompress();
+ }
+
+ void Assign(MirrorType* other) S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_) {
+ reference_ = Compress(other);
+ }
+
+ void Clear() {
+ reference_ = 0;
+ }
+
+ uint32_t AsVRegValue() const {
+ return reference_;
+ }
+
+ protected:
+ ObjectReference<kPoisonReferences, MirrorType>(MirrorType* mirror_ptr)
+ S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_)
+ : reference_(Compress(mirror_ptr)) {
+ }
+
+ // Compress reference to its bit representation.
+ static uint32_t Compress(MirrorType* mirror_ptr) S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_) {
+ uintptr_t as_bits = reinterpret_cast<uintptr_t>(mirror_ptr);
+ return static_cast<uint32_t>(kPoisonReferences ? -as_bits : as_bits);
+ }
+
+ // Uncompress an encoded reference from its bit representation.
+ MirrorType* UnCompress() const S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_) {
+ uintptr_t as_bits = kPoisonReferences ? -reference_ : reference_;
+ return reinterpret_cast<MirrorType*>(as_bits);
+ }
+
+ friend class Object;
+
+ // The encoded reference to a mirror::Object.
+ uint32_t reference_;
+};
+
+// References between objects within the managed heap.
+template<class MirrorType>
+class MANAGED HeapReference : public ObjectReference<false, MirrorType> {
+ public:
+ static HeapReference<MirrorType> FromMirrorPtr(MirrorType* mirror_ptr)
+ S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_) {
+ return HeapReference<MirrorType>(mirror_ptr);
+ }
+ private:
+ HeapReference<MirrorType>(MirrorType* mirror_ptr) SHARED_LOCKS_REQUIRED(Locks::mutator_lock_)
+ : ObjectReference<false, MirrorType>(mirror_ptr) {}
+};
+
+} // namespace mirror
+} // namespace art
+
+#endif // ART_RUNTIME_MIRROR_OBJECT_REFERENCE_H_
